Abstract

The optical guidance of cold atoms by the hollow laser beam (HLB) with blue detuing has been well understood experimentally and theoretically.1 Based on this clear understanding and the development of an efficient atomic guiding, we have performed the experiment of optically guided atomic fountain by using a blue-detuned cylindrical HLB.
